#fdcc46 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fdcc46 is composed of 99.2% red, 80%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19.4% magenta, 72.3%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 43.9 degrees, a saturation of 97.9% and a lightness of 63.3%. #fdcc46 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ff8c with #fb9900.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

Shades and Tints of #fdcc46

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090700 is the darkest color, while #fffcf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fdcc46

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a7a49c is the less saturated color, while #fdcc46 is the most saturated one.
